Abstract

The purpose of this research is to evaluate the physical and mechanical properties of concrete pavers with a compressive strength of f'c=420 kg/cm2 by adding demolition waste. It is an applied research with an experimental design, and the sample consisted of 144 pavers in accordance with the NTP 399.034 standard. It is concluded that the physical and mechanical properties of the concrete pavers with a compressive strength of f'c=420 kg/cm2 improve by 14%, 18%, and 10% with the addition of 20%, 40%, and 60% of demolition waste, respectively. These pavers can be used for light vehicular traffic pavement.
